Harlem is a part of Manhattan located ABOVE 125th st. and BELOW 165th st. It has historically been the home of African-Americans and peoples of African decent. Harlem is best known for the jazz, poetry, and art that came out of the Harlem Renaissance. Important figures of Harlem include: Langston Hughes, W.E.B DuBois, Ella Fitzgerald.
